Ver Mensaje Individual
  #1 (permalink)  
Antiguo 09/09/2010, 13:46
Avatar de shinta_snake
shinta_snake
 
Fecha de Ingreso: diciembre-2009
Mensajes: 70
Antigüedad: 14 años, 4 meses
Puntos: 0
Problemas con busqueda entre fechas

tengo una tabla X, con registros de contratos que tienen un Inicio y Termino,
como sale en el ejemplo. UTILIZO PHP y MySQL



mi problema es que tengo que buscar entre las 2 fechas para mostrar los contratos que se encuentran vigentes en un margen de fechas. (fecha 1 y fecha 2 )

por ejemplo, kiero saber los contratos vigentes entre el mes de febrero, 01-02-2010 y 28-02-2010, que por resultado me debería mostrar , el 4 , 5. y genere un excel con los resultados de la busqueda.

Código PHP:
SELECT FROM XXXXXXX WHERE
 
(fecha_desde <= '$fec1' and fecha_hasta >= '$fec1'
or
 (
fecha_desde <= '$fec2' and fecha_hasta >= '$fec2')) 
esto hice para intentar salir del problema ... funciona bn en cortos plazos
pero en un año completo , no muestra todos los que deberia mostrar.
alguna idea. espero su respuesta